Course Content

• Foundations of Family Engagement: Understanding Diverse Families and Their Needs
• Building Trust and Effective Communication with Families
• Family-Centered Practices and Approaches in Education
• Collaborating with Families to Support Student Learning and Well-being
• Addressing Barriers to Family Engagement: Equity and Inclusion
• Developing and Implementing Family Engagement Plans
• Assessing the Impact of Family Engagement Initiatives
• Legal and Ethical Considerations in Family Engagement
• Utilizing Technology for Enhanced Family Engagement

Career Role Description
Family Support Worker (Family Engagement) Provide direct support to families, facilitating engagement with services and promoting positive family dynamics. High demand, strong community impact.
Family Engagement Coordinator (Early Years) Coordinate and implement family engagement strategies within early years settings, fostering strong partnerships between educators and parents. Growing sector, excellent communication skills needed.
Family Liaison Officer (Schools) Act as a bridge between schools and families, addressing concerns and promoting effective communication and collaboration. Crucial role in school success, strong interpersonal skills essential.
Family Therapist (Registered) Provide therapeutic interventions to families experiencing difficulties, promoting healthy relationships and resolving conflicts. Requires advanced qualifications, high earning potential.
